We are seeking a CertifiedNurse Midwife to join our established, hospital-employed women's health team inRutland, Vermont. This full-scope position provides comprehensive outpatientand inpatient obstetric and gynecologic care in a collaborative practicelocated adjacent to the hospital, with a dedicated office on the Labor &Delivery unit for on-call coverage. You'll work alongside experiencedphysicians, autonomous nursing staff, respiratory therapists, andpediatricians, supporting approximately 300 births annually.
